Climate change and COP26 - Open call for creative commissions
Deadline: 13 Dec 2020
Apply by 13 December 2020 for a grant of up to £50k. Collaborate with international partners and realise your creative idea
The British Council is inviting applications for creative commissions that bring together art, science and digital technology and offer innovative responses to climate change. The commissions will be part of the cultural programme in the build up to the United Nations Climate Change Conference of the Parties (COP26), which the UK is hosting in Glasgow in November 2021.
We are inviting collaborative applications from individuals and organisations in the UK with partners from eligible countries and states overseas.
You can apply for up to £50,000 to realise your creative idea and we are looking to support up to 20 projects. We want these commissions to stimulate truly global conversations, bringing people from different countries, cultures and communities together to understand each other’s perspectives and to work together on creative responses and solutions to climate change.
